6/7/2019 - grapenomad wrote: 89 Points
Medium lemon in the glass. A moderate intensity of aromas concentrated on notes of lemon, lime, white peach, nectarine and papaya. Some MLF and oak open up after a few minutes. Nice finesse even at this price. An easy-drinking Chardonnay with solid complexity and complexity. Could use a bit more depth.

10/25/2014 - Magners wrote: 82 Points
Almost ridiculously simple and one-dimensional with some honey melon, pear and vanilla ice-cream and slightly toasted oak notes. Fresh and clean as long as it stays cool, then it starts to become a little alcoholic and bitter.
